Transaction 62e758604bc17adf514a1cd5ea03a5ffa1f225fecf1c19c47f95a75274808bcf
2 Input
2 Outputs
- 62e758604bc17adf514a1cd5ea03a5ffa1f225fecf1c19c47f95a75274808bcf:0
- 62e758604bc17adf514a1cd5ea03a5ffa1f225fecf1c19c47f95a75274808bcf:1
value 9785000
address 1HdeVNqNPMKpJB2YGt1XQxjqzcaXVTtkPF
value 87946920
address 1Bd5wrFxHYRkk4UCFttcPNMYzqJnQKfXUE